, depending on experience. Given the ongoing digital transformation, the CEA will be responsible for developing and maintaining architecture standards which drive

solution designs. The CEA will also be responsible for delivering solution designs that are consistent with ACC’s enterprise strategies. This role functions within an IT as a Business (ITaaB) model which requires clear definition of IT business processes, including: a clearly defined service catalog, operating and service level agreements, streamlined business processes, and strategic budgeting for the team. Therefore, the ideal candidate will be a highly technical individual but will also need to have keen business acumen.

Description of Duties and Tasks:

Leading or co-leading specific initiatives related to technology changes, including infrastructure, data systems and security systems. This includes being the person primarily responsible for integrating new student information systems, ERP systems, data center infrastructure and the college’s data hub, among others.

Learning business needs, business capabilities, and delivering the corresponding enterprise system designs to drive the organization towards targeted business outcomes.

Researching and understanding emerging technologies and incorporating new technologies into existing and upcoming environment and solution designs.

Developing and maintaining the business of operational Enterprise Architecture at the college (service catalog, processes, budget, OLA’s, etc.)

Working with the CIO to clearly define the charter of the EA team and refine it over time.

Establishing and/or continuing to mature ACC’s enterprise architecture standards.

Establishing KPIs and success metrics for the Enterprise Architecture function and reporting on those metrics to the CIO and the broader IT organization.

Owning the creation and maintenance of environment and solution documentation according to established standards.

Taking complex business challenges and creating high-level solutions consistent with ACC’s enterprise architecture strategies.

Leading the effort to take existing high-level architecture solutions down to the lowest level of detail needed to facilitate implementation.

Leading the Architecture Review Board (ARB) in assessing solutions for viability within existing and planned technology environments.

Managing a blended team of architects in their efforts to build out designs for various strategic solutions spanning all TOGAF architecture domains.

Managing the day-to-day operational work of the enterprise architecture team.

Providing overall guidance on best-practices in technology architecture.

Providing consulting support to the IT leadership team as needed.

Working with and at times leading 3rd party partners to realize program goals.
